What is a pascal?

The SI unit: one newton spread over one square metre. It is a small pressure — a sheet of paper resting on a table is about one pascal — which is why the kilopascal is what instruments actually read.

What is a standard atmosphere?

Exactly 101,325 pascals by definition, not by measurement — it was fixed as a reference, and the real pressure outside your window is never precisely it.

Every pressure unit here

UnitSymbolOne of these is
Pounds per square inchpsi6894.7573 pascal
Barsbar100000 pascal
PascalsPathe base unit
KilopascalskPa1000 pascal
MegapascalsMPa1000000 pascal
Atmospheresatm101325 pascal
TorrTorr133.32237 pascal
Inches of mercuryinHg3386.389 pascal

Source: NIST Special Publication 811 — pound-force is exactly 4.4482216152605 N and the inch exactly 0.0254 m
